Transaction dea41517b5b90736f9226514f0863c4130ccbae0c549ffdc924dcf9596fac788
1 Input
1 Output
-
dea41517b5b90736f9226514f0863c4130ccbae0c549ffdc924dcf9596fac788:0
- value
- 11838509
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2852d1cee64da83707d22dfeec17a3bb989dfe4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MejFbntgc6vhmKNDbHr5ZSm8sp4KDZUig